回答編集履歴

3

+= について説明を追加

2018/01/28 03:58

投稿

yukkeorg
yukkeorg

スコア985

test CHANGED
@@ -1 +1 @@
1
- 文字列もリストの一種みたいなもの(Pythonでは[シーケンス](http://docs.python.jp/3.6/library/stdtypes.html#sequence-types-list-tuple-range)と呼ばれます)なので、リストに対して文字列を `+=` すると、文字列のそれぞれの文字が1要素として格納されます。今回の場合は、`s.append(セルの内容)`とすることで、文字列を`s`の一要素として追加し、リストを作成することができるかと思います。
1
+ 文字列もリストの一種みたいなもの(Pythonでは[シーケンス](http://docs.python.jp/3.6/library/stdtypes.html#sequence-types-list-tuple-range)と呼ばれます)なので、リストに対して文字列を `+=` すると、文字列のそれぞれの文字が1要素として格納されます(`+=`は`s.extends()`と同等)。今回の場合は、`s.append(セルの内容)`とすることで、文字列を`s`の一要素として追加し、リストを作成することができるかと思います。

2

質問者の意図した回答になっていなかったので修正。

2018/01/28 03:58

投稿

yukkeorg
yukkeorg

スコア985

test CHANGED
@@ -1 +1 @@
1
- 文字列もリストの一種みたいなもの(Pythonでは[シーケンス](http://docs.python.jp/3.6/library/stdtypes.html#sequence-types-list-tuple-range)と呼ばれます)なので、リストに対して文字列を `+=` すると、文字列のそれぞれの文字が1要素として格納されます。今回の場合は、`s = []` を `s = ""`とすると文字列に対して文字列を追加する形になるの、連結された文字列が得られるかと思います。
1
+ 文字列もリストの一種みたいなもの(Pythonでは[シーケンス](http://docs.python.jp/3.6/library/stdtypes.html#sequence-types-list-tuple-range)と呼ばれます)なので、リストに対して文字列を `+=` すると、文字列のそれぞれの文字が1要素として格納されます。今回の場合は、`s.append(セルの内容)`とするで、文字列を`s`の一要素として追加し、リストを作成することがるかと思います。

1

シーケンスにリンクをつけた

2018/01/28 03:55

投稿

yukkeorg
yukkeorg

スコア985

test CHANGED
@@ -1 +1 @@
1
- 文字列もリストの一種みたいなもの(Pythonではシーケンスと呼ばれます)なので、リストに対して文字列を `+=` すると、文字列のそれぞれの文字が1要素として格納されます。今回の場合は、`s = []` を `s = ""`とすると文字列に対して文字列を追加する形になるので、連結された文字列が得られるかと思います。
1
+ 文字列もリストの一種みたいなもの(Pythonでは[シーケンス](http://docs.python.jp/3.6/library/stdtypes.html#sequence-types-list-tuple-range)と呼ばれます)なので、リストに対して文字列を `+=` すると、文字列のそれぞれの文字が1要素として格納されます。今回の場合は、`s = []` を `s = ""`とすると文字列に対して文字列を追加する形になるので、連結された文字列が得られるかと思います。